Evaluation of GeranylGeranylAcetone in Heart Failure With Preserved Ejection Fraction
Summary
The goal of this double-blind randomized, placebo-controlled cross-over trial is to evaluate the effectiveness of GerenylGeranylAcetone (GGA) in patients with Heart Failure with a preserved ejection fraction. The main questions it aims to answer are: * What is the effect of GGA on diastolic function? * What is the effect of GGA on endothelial function? Main study tasks: * Participants will be treated with either GGA or placebo for 13 weeks. After this they will have a break (wash-out) period for 6 weeks and then cross over to the other study arm. * Cardiac function will be measured using echocardiogram in all participants * Renal measurements and endothelial measurements will be performed on the participants. * Participants will perform a 5 minute walking distance test for functional capacity. * Participants will fill out questionnaires to score signs \& symptoms. Researchers will compare the patients to themselves to see if the drug improves diastolic- and endothelial function.
